How do I pair sage green with wood tones? Sage green pairs beautifully with wood tones like oak or walnut, adding warmth and grounding the space with natural textures. What are some bold colors to pair with sage green? Mustard yellow, navy blue, and terracotta can add vibrant contrast while still harmonizing with sage green's softness.

The best gray to pair with sage green The best gray to pair with sage green depends entirely on the undertone of your shade of sage. While they are all green-gray paint colors, different shades of sage green comes in basically two tones: warm, golden tones or cool, bluer tones. You can see this in the examples below.

Sage green has a gray tone to it, making the sage green and gray color combination work effortlessly together. If you want to avoid your sage green room from looking too quaint or country, then pairing it with gray will ensure a more modern style is achieved.
